    HPLC- Method development Training- Derex Labs

    I. Method Development :

    a. Introduction : Purpose and Scope of analytical method development. Its Advantages and applications
    b. Setup the method development goals
    c. Understand the chemistry of analytes
    i. pH
    ii. Solubility
    iii. Melting point
    iv. Polarity
    v. Basic structure
    vi. Synthesis process
    vii. Possible degradants/ Impurities
    d. Literature collection or search for compendial methods
    e. Select a suitable chromatography method like HPLC or GC
    f. Started with Primary conditions
    g. Optimization of
    i. Column
    1. Choice of column
    2. Polarity
    3. Dimensions
    4. Reproducibility
    5. Bad peak shape
    6. temperature
    ii. Mobile phase
    1. Reverse Phase or Normal Phase
    2. Gradient or Isocratic
    3. Solvent Strength
    4. Buffer Capacity
    5. Buffer UV absorption
    6. Preferred buffers
    7. Effect of pH and Ion pairing
    iii. Selecting or optimize Analyte concentration
    iv. System suitability
    1. Resolution
    2. Peak Tailing
    3. Column Theoretical plates and
    4. Relative standard deviation

    v. Detection Sensitivity and Selectivity
    1. Types of Detectors
    2. General Considerations
    3. Selecting suitable detector
    4. Choice of Wave lengths
    5. Optimize the S/N ratio
    6. Optimize the maximum S/N for Assay and other peaks

    vi. Completing the method development
    1. Checking of repeatability
    2. Analyzing available samples (Different lots)
    3. Perform the preliminary validation
    a. Precision
    b. Linearity
    c. Accuracy
    d. Robustness

    II. Trouble Shooting LC and GC Systems :
    LC System : During the method development, these are the common problems arise
    A. Pressure (High or Low)
    B. Leaks
    C. Retention time problems
    D. Inaccurate Results
    E. Base line noise instability
    F. Poor Peak Shapes
    G. Extra Peaks
    H. Injector problems
    GC System :
    A. No Peaks
    B. Poor sensitivity with normal retention
    C. Negative peaks
    D. Base line drift
    E. Constant base line drift in one direction
    F. High background signal

    III. Prevention of Problems :
    A. Selecting initial Components
    B. Routine preventive maintenance
    C. Early replacement of critical parts
    D. Record Keeping
